Your Selection: 2008 >Mazda > Torino > Electrical > Engine Ecm > 51303 Electronic Control Module, (Mounted By Battery), 2.0L, At, Id Lf7w 18881

Part Details

Alpha Auto Parts
10805 Airline Dr, Houston TX
yard phone number
Call for Price

Alpha Auto Parts

10805 Airline Dr Houston, TX 77037
281-447-6700
Overview
Ref#
209357
Condition
0
Mileage
0
Year Model
2008 MAZDA 3
VIN
JM1BK12F981809030
Stock #
A4234
OEM
0
Units of Damage
0
Condition Code
0
Body Code
SDN 4Dr
Date Acquired
4/6/2021 5:00:00 AM
Location
ECM=31
Notes
2.0L, AT, FWD, ECM LF7W-18881-A
wheel animation